Transaction ee123ec3286c0e75e4401876a8cb325002a164d10cf8ef3f1e2237fd00dffe7d

block
c69e9604d51d18cc75231901206e09c9b130c024d0af531d92acb2defff3933d

1 Input

2 Outputs